I wouldn't be too concerned yet. We have fur balls and not so furry ones. When Sissy was born she looked bald compared to the rest of the litter. As they grew, the others in the litter started sprouting hair everywhere and she was still very much skin with just little short hairs, and she was all ears. We called her Bat Girl for a long time. We decided to keep her because she was not a pretty puppy, certainly not like the rest of the litter. In fact my husband would say that no one would want her because of her hair, or lack there of to be more specific. He believed that some breeders would have destroyed her because of her look. At four years old her hair is still thin but she certainly is a beauty and she has really gorgeous pups.
Sissy is the first picture, second is of her daughter Roxie. Roxie looked just like Sissy when she was born but her hair grew and she has a beautiful coat.
